Shearwater GeoServices caused a stir in April with the purchase of six seismic vessels from one-time rival Polarcus.
But the young company was on the vessel acquisition trail well before that news-making transaction.
In 2018, just two years after it was founded, Shearwater bought the WesternGeco fleet after parent company Schlumberger decided to exit the vessel-owning and operating market.
That netted Shearwater 10 high-end seismic acquisition vessels, including seven 3D vessels and three multi-purpose vessels configured to serve the growing ocean-bottom seismic (OBS) market, 12 complete streamer sets with spares, as well as two source vessels.
